What Is Gold-Filled Jewelry?

Gold-filled jewelry is a specific type of layered metal that must meet strict legal standards to be labeled as such. Gold-filled is a layer of gold that is mechanically bonded to a base metal core, usually brass. The Federal Trade Commission mandates that the gold layer must comprise at least 5% of the total weight of the item. This is a crucial distinction from gold-plated jewelry, which has a microscopic layer of gold that wears off quickly.

The durability of gold-filled pieces makes them ideal for everyday wear. Because the gold layer is significantly thicker than plating, it resists tarnishing and does not easily rub off on the skin. This longevity ensures that the jewelry maintains its luster for years, providing a high return on investment for the buyer. Verify the Gold Layer Thickness

Always check the specifications for the gold layer thickness. Reputable sellers like GoldFi will clearly state the karat and weight percentage of the gold layer. Items labeled as "gold vermeil" must have a sterling silver base and a gold layer of at least 2.5 microns. Understanding these standards protects you from purchasing items that may tarnish or wear out quickly.

How does gold-filled differ from gold-plated?

Gold-filled jewelry has a much thicker layer of gold mechanically bonded to the base metal, comprising at least 5% of the total weight. Gold-plated jewelry has a microscopic layer of gold that can wear off quickly with regular use.

Does gold-filled jewelry turn skin green?

High-quality gold-filled jewelry typically does not turn skin green because the gold layer is thick enough to prevent the base metal from reacting with the skin. However, if the gold layer wears through over many years, the base metal may come into contact with the skin.

Can I wear gold-filled jewelry in the shower?

While gold-filled jewelry is water-resistant, it is generally recommended to remove it before showering or swimming to maintain its luster and prevent exposure to harsh chemicals like chlorine or soap.

What is the difference between vermeil and gold-filled?

Vermeil consists of sterling silver plated with a thick layer of gold, while gold-filled has a base metal core, usually brass, with a bonded gold layer. Gold-filled is generally more durable and affordable than vermeil.
